zoukankan      html  css  js  c++  java
  • MongoDB在linux下的启动

         最近公司数据库用到MongoDB,而之前只关注知道它是分布式非关系数据库,数据以文档的形式存储,数据格式是类似jsonbson格式.而对于具体用法以及java如何调用并没有过多接触,今天花费一天的时间了解了MongoDBlinux下的安装以及基本的命令行调用.

       1. Linux下安装MongoDB

        进入官网:

    https://docs.mongodb.org/manual/tutorial/install-mongodb-on-ubuntu/

    找到下载地址:

    https://fastdl.mongodb.org/linux/mongodb-linux-x86_64-3.2.1.tgz

     

    2.使用:wget下载数据库 得到:mongodb-linux-x86_64-3.2.1.tgz 安装包

    3.使用:tarzxvf 解压压缩包

    这里已经将可执行文件下载并不解压到本地,你可以将数据库移动到/user/local下然后将数据库启动命令加入开机启动中.这里用命令直接启动.

    4.进入到执行文件bin

    cd 出的mongodb-linux-x86_64-3.2.1/bin

    1. 显示所有文件

    ls -al

      

    这里我已经用mkdir 创建一个文件夹data来存储数据,logs存储日志信息

    6.查看启动数据库所有的命令参数

    ./mongod --help

    我们通过这个方式可以获取帮助

    7. 启动数据库

    ./mongod --dbpath=/usr/local/mongodb/data --logpath=/usr/local/mongodb./logs --logappend --port=6699 --fork

    dbpath 存储位置, logpath 日志路径,logappend追加形式,port端口号,fork启动.

    1. 启动验证

     ./mongo --port 6699

    这样我们就可以用命令行来操作数据库.

    9.关闭数据库服务.

    pkill mongod或(进入客户窗口输入: db.shuidownServer(),在admin下)

  • 相关阅读:
    nodejs cookie与session
    nodejs body-parser 解析post数据
    js四舍五入
    escape()、encodeURI()、encodeURIComponent()区别详解
    nodejs 搭建简易服务器
    ejs常用语法
    window.location
    response.writeHead
    response.write
    git 常用指令
  • 原文地址:https://www.cnblogs.com/maybo/p/5182272.html
Copyright © 2011-2022 走看看